Works by using: Germanium is a crucial semiconductor content. It is often doped with arsenic or gallium at the level of one portion per 1010 for electronics. Germanium is likewise used being an alloying agent, a catalyst, and for a phosphor for fluorescent lamps. The factor and its oxide are Utilized in really sensitive infrared detectors along with other optical units.

)) among the resource plus the drain, even at quite reduced electric powered industry. The channel is sandwiched by substantial bandgap barrier materials (SiGe or Si) to lessen the leakage. In such a case, the Ge channel is biaxially compressive-strained from the barrier levels. The barrier layers should also supply a VBO adequately large to confine holes In the Ge channel. A modulation doping layer, divided by spacer or barrier layer, eliminates the ionized impurity scattering with holes In the Ge channel.
